Market context
CR Flamengo host EC Vitória in Brazil Série A, and the market is pricing a clear home edge ahead of the 9 August kick-off. The crowd-implied 66% YES is in line with outside football markets, which have Flamengo around 64% to win on model-based estimates and roughly 74% to 81% in bookmaker-style pricing, suggesting traders are leaning on a straightforward home-favourite read rather than a narrow statistical edge.[1][14][15]
The best recent comparable frame is Flamengo’s prior edge in this fixture and the broader scoring pattern. FootyStats shows Flamengo and Vitória’s head-to-heads have tended to produce goals, with over 1.5 landing in 96% of the sampled meetings and over 2.5 in 51%, while Flamengo’s win shares in other market snapshots sit well above the draw or away options.[9][16][17] That means a 66% YES on “more markets” is not treating this as a coin-flip; it is closer to the market assuming Flamengo’s superiority will spill into side markets, not just the result line.[1][9]
For traders, the catalyst to watch is not a political schedule but the usual football-specific sequence: confirmed line-ups, any late injury or rotation news, and whether Flamengo’s attacking shape is preserved in pre-match previews and live market updates. Recent odds boards already show first-team-to-score pricing heavily tilted towards Flamengo at 79%, which indicates the current lean is being driven by pre-match team-strength assumptions rather than a fresh external shock.[10][18]

Resolution & payout
Political markets typically settle on official candidate or agency confirmation. Polymarket uses UMA Optimistic Oracle: a proposer posts the outcome with a bond, the two-hour window opens, then the smart contract pays USDC.
Kalshi settles USD via CFTC clearinghouse, with clearly defined resolution sources (e.g. AP race calls for elections). Betfair settles after the official outcome is registered with the league or agency. Manifold is play-money.
